			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Since cataloging in OPAL is shared, all members use and view the same bibliographic record for an item. When cataloging your materials within OPAL, the<br />
most important factor influencing the cataloging process is whether or not an appropriate bibliographic record already exists in the OPAL database.</p>
<p>It is important to remember when exporting a record from OCLC, the system does NOT check the OPAL database for an existing copy of the record. If the record exists in the OPAL database (i.e. a record with the same OCLC number), the system will automatically ADD a new record to the database, creating a duplicate record. These duplicate records in the database can be prevented by simply checking Millennium for the OCLC number before exporting.</p>
<p>To do this, copy the OCLC control number (BIB UTIL # 001) of the record you want to export &gt; go to Millennium Cataloging &gt; change the search index to o OCLC NO and paste the copied number &gt; click search. If your search returns no results you are safe to export. If a record already exists you may attach your item to the record. Futher examination might require an overlay of the existing OPAL record.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>To split the cost between two or more funds on one order record, please follow these steps:</p>
<p> &#8211; Create or edit an exsisting order record.<br />
 &#8211; When you are prompted to enter the location, fund, and copies in the multi-field editor, enter the location for the copy.<br />
 &#8211; Enter the first fund in the Fund column.<br />
In the Copy# column, enter a percent sign (%) followed by the percentage of the order that should be attributed to the fund indicated for the row. (Note that you can enter up to three decimal places, e.g., E.250.) When you enter a percentage, Millennium Acquisitions automatically creates a new line for the remaining fund allocation. In the new line, the location is already filled in and cannot be edited.<br />
 &#8211; In the second line in the Fund column, enter the next fund to which the single copy should be allocated.<br />
 &#8211; In the second line in the #Copies column, Millennium Acquisitions automatically fills in the percent that would make the copy 100% paid.<br />
 &#8211; To accept the allocation entered, press Enter.</p>
<p>To continue splitting the single copy amount among funds, enter the percentage of the total cost which should be allocated to the second fund. If the percentage you enter, combined with the other percentages for the copy does not add up to 100%, Millennium Acquisitions adds another row. Continue adding funds and rows until you have allocated 100%. </p>
<p>Only after you have allocated 100% does the focus jump to the buttons below. (Millennium Acquisitions does not automatically create a new row.)</p>
<p>When you are finished, choose OK to return to the record. The funds and percentages you entered will be listed in a variable-length FUNDS field below the fixed field data.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>It&#8217;s that time of the year again when many libraries have to adjust their schedule to accommodate holiday hours. You may wonder why, sometimes, an item comes due even though you swear you&#8217;ve updated your &#8220;Days Closed&#8221; and &#8220;Hours Open&#8221; with OPALHelp. This is due to the fact that these settings apply to the owning institution&#8217;s item, rather than to the patron record. As a result, you may find some OhioLINK items coming due when your doors are closed. When this happens, you will want to override, as needed, to eliminate unintended fines.</p>
<p>To check on your library hours in the system:</p>
<ul>
<li>Open Millennium Circulation and navigate to Admin &gt; Parameters &gt; Circulation</li>
<li>Choose either &#8220;Days Closed&#8221; or &#8221; Hours Open&#8221;</li>
<li>Scroll to your institution&#8217;s code and verify hours/dates</li>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>If you need to produce a statement of charges or checked out items for your patrons that includes both OhioLINK items and your own items you can do that by following these steps:</p>
<p>Using Create Lists, generate a review file of your patrons using the following criteria:</p>
<p>Patron home library equal to &#8220;xx&#8221; (your home library code)</p>
<p>Next, go to Millennium Circulation Notices mode.</p>
<p>From the Notice Type dropdown menu, choose &#8216;Statement of Checkout Out Items&#8217; or &#8216;Statement of Charges&#8217;</p>
<p>Under &#8216;Location&#8217; choose ALL LOCATIONS &#8211; LOCATIONS NOT SERVED</p>
<p>In the notices job parameters screen, choose Review from the Range drop-down list in the Options pane. </p>
<p>In the Review file drop-down list, select the review file you created.</p>
<p>Select any other parameters desired and run the notices.</p>
